Fear of Fear by PJ Nkfoor

So this review is a bit different, because I have two reviews for this book.

My review of this book IN GENERAL ^


My personal opinion of this book ^





The cover of this book is very misleading because..


  1. It says its a psychological thriller

  2. The image looks spooky and ominous

Well it's not at all. It's actually more of a fictional self-help book.


Quick Summary

This book is about Vivi's life from when she was a young girl and to the present life when she's in her late 30's or mid 40's I believe. Vivi has agoraphobia and really bad anxiety from past traumas in her life and have only gotten worse at her older age. She finally has had enough and tries to get some help to get over her fear. Throughout the book it goes between her childhood life from being abducted, sexually abused, and loved ones dying. In her present life she met a doctor who is helping her beat her anxiety in steps. She has a supportive daughter and husband that help her through this journey and towards the end she hits another obstacle that is life-changing.


Plot

This plot mainly talks about mental health and anxiety. From the beginning of the trauma, the trauma itself, healing, grieving, therapy, etc. They also talk about how it affects home life as well and other people around her.


So this book overall is amazingly written. It kept my attention 95% of the time and pulled the heart strings a couple times. But it was so BLAND. I want to say vanilla... but vanilla is more exotic than this book. There was little to no thrill and Vivi was just not my favorite person. To me she seemed selfish, stubborn, boring, inattentive to husband and daughter, and unwilling to get help - which angers me. I also realized I might have this negative feelings because I do not suffer from mental illness so I don't understand.



I think this would be an amazing read for someone who does deal with social anxiety and mental illness because it would help to relate to a fictional life. So if you are in the mood for something light-hearted, somewhat boring, and spirtual-ish then this is your book!
